Foggy windows happen when moisture gets into the panes of double-glazed units due broken seals. This is typical for older units and those that are less dependable. Frames The frames of windows help protect and help support the glass. They also help ensure your home's security. As time passes, they may become damaged and worn. This can lead to issues with your windows' operation, such as leaks or drafts. It is important to check the condition of your window frames on a regular basis and repair any damage before it gets more serious. If your double glazing is beginning to get smoky inside, it's likely that moisture has entered between the two panes glass due to a failure in the seals. This is a frequent issue with older and less well sealed units. Fortunately, misty window can be fixed without the need to replace the entire window. Professionals can replace the'sealed-unit' that is affected, while leaving the rest of your window intact. Window frame cracks can cause your home to feel draughty and uncomfortable, sash windows aylesbury and they can also increase energy bills. Many of these problems are fixable and typically cost less than replacing the windows themselves. If your frames are badly damaged,, a replacement may be the only alternative. Double glazing Double glazing can help you save money on energy bills, minimize damage to furniture, and improve the comfort of your home. It can also improve the value of your home and make it easier to sell if you decide to move. There are a few aspects to think about prior to installing double glazing. The primary benefit of double glazing is that it can help keep your home warmer in the winter and cooler in the summer. This is because the two glass panes hold air between them, forming a layer of insulation. They are also much more efficient than single pane windows, meaning they don't allow as much heat to escape your home. Double-glazed windows can also lessen the sound and condensation. This is because the layer of air between the two panes holds moisture that would normally freeze and create frost. This can be particularly beneficial for those who reside in an area with lots of traffic or noisy neighbors. Double-glazed windows also help to limit sun damage to carpets and furniture. They block the majority of the harmful UV radiations that can cause these materials to fade or become discoloured over time.
